Mac and Windows multiplayer
LAN multiplayer (or virtual LAN like with Hamachi) and open battle.net works between Windows and Mac computers.
Diablo 2 Mac compatible mods
(D2 LOD versions 1.13 and 1.14)
Note: All mods on this list are also Windows compatible.
I went through 3 pages of Diablo 2 mods to test and see which ones work 100% on Mac. I probably missed some mods (but probably not a lot). I also think it's likely that I missed some mods that used to be fully compatible in earlier versions.
This is not like a top 10. It's a list of Diablo 2 Mac mods on moddb.
To remain fair and relatively unbiased, I've listed the mods in alphabetical order.
I've also tried to use neutral looking pictures, click on the links to make your own opinion.
I did not include joke mods or mods only compatible with D2 LOD 1.12 or earlier.
There's also a few mods I didn't include in this article due to lack of description, no english version, fishy unusual installation, and other reasons.
Installation notes:
- Don't bother with the other files if the installation instructions (down below) don't mention them. I have only selected mods that have either no Windows-only files or entirely optional ones
- Backup your "Diablo II Patch" or "Diablo II Patch (Carbon)" file before installing a mod if you want to be able to revert back to vanilla Diablo 2
- The Diablo 2 patch file on mac doesn't have ".mpq" at the end
Brothers From Hell
Tested file: Brothers From Hell 3.0 Full
How to install
Mac OS 10.10 to 10.14:
rename "patch_d2.mpq" to "Diablo II Patch" using "get info (command+i), drag that file in your Diablo 2 folder.
Mac OS 10.6 (Rosetta) and earlier Mac OS X versions:
rename "patch_d2.mpq" to "Diablo II Patch (Carbon)" using "get info" (command+i), drag that file in your Diablo 2 folder.
Dark & Focused
Tested files: All mod patch files
How to install:
Mac installation instructions included.
Diablo II Trance mod
Tested file: Trance Patch
How to install
Mac OS 10.10 to 10.14:
rename "patch_d2.mpq" to "Diablo II Patch" using "get info" (command+i), drag that file in your Diablo 2 folder.
Mac OS 10.6 (Rosetta) and earlier Mac OS X versions:
rename "patch_d2.mpq" to "Diablo II Patch (Carbon)" using "get info" (command+i), drag that file in your Diablo 2 folder.
Enjoy-SP Mod
Tested file: Enjoy-SP Mod 1.7 (Mac & Win)
How to install:
Mac installation instructions included.
Guild - The Mercenary Overhaul
Tested file: Guild - The Mercenary Overhaul 2 (Mac & Win)
How to install:
Mac installation instructions included.
Happy Soloing
Tested file: Happy Soloing
How to install
Mac OS 10.10 to 10.14:
rename "patch_d2.mpq" to "Diablo II Patch" using "get info" (command+i), drag that file in your Diablo 2 folder.
Mac OS 10.6 (Rosetta) and earlier Mac OS X versions:
rename "patch_d2.mpq" to "Diablo II Patch (Carbon)" using "get info" (command+i), drag that file in your Diablo 2 folder.
Median XL (Original by BrotherLaz) and Median XL Ultimative ("spin-off")
Median XL (Original)
Files tested: Median XL 2012 v005
Median XL 2012 v004
How to install:
Mac OS 10.10 to 10.14:
rename "patch_d2.mpq" to "Diablo II Patch" using "get info" (command+i), drag that file in your Diablo 2 folder.
Mac OS 10.6 (Rosetta) and earlier Mac OS X versions:
Mac installation instructions included.
Median XL (Ultimative)
Tested files: Median XL Ultimative XVI
Median XL Ultimative XII
How to install
Mac OS 10.10 to 10.14:
rename "patch_d2.mpq" to "Diablo II Patch" using "get info" (command+i), drag that file in your Diablo 2 folder.
Mac OS 10.6 (Rosetta) and earlier Mac OS X versions:
rename "patch_d2.mpq" to "Diablo II Patch (Carbon)" using "get info" (command+i), drag that file in your Diablo 2 folder.
Median XL 2017 is another "spin-off" of the original mod (now renamed "Median XL 1.2" and "Median XL 1.3").
It is not Mac compatible.
Seven Lances
Tested file: 1.30beta2
How to install
Mac OS 10.10 to 10.14:
rename "patch_d2.mpq" to "Diablo II Patch" using "get info" (command+i), drag that file in your Diablo 2 folder.
Mac OS 10.6 (Rosetta) and earlier Mac OS X versions:
rename "patch_d2.mpq" to "Diablo II Patch (Carbon)" using "get info" (command+i), drag that file in your Diablo 2 folder.
SnMX Mod
Tested file: SnMX 2.B1.Alpha (Mac & Win)
How to install:
Mac installation instructions included.
The Puppeteer
Tested file: The Puppeteer Beta v.0.98.29
How to install
First, Open "The Puppeteer" folder inside the "The_Puppeteer_-_Realm_Edition.8 folder".
Mac OS 10.10 to 10.14:
rename "patch_d2.mpq" to "Diablo II Patch" using "get info" (command+i), drag that file in your Diablo 2 folder.
Mac OS 10.6 (Rosetta) and earlier Mac OS X versions:
rename "patch_d2.mpq" to "Diablo II Patch (Carbon)" using "get info" (command+i), drag that file in your Diablo 2 folder.
Mods that could be made Mac compatible in under 15 minutes
(but the mod makers didn't do it)
- Diablo 2 Reworked
- Duel Mod by Danjb
- Firelings
- Less Hassled Mod
- Perfect Drop Mod
If you want to install these mods on your Mac, you will need Windows.
You can follow this tutorial: Turning a -direct -txt mod into a Mac & Win compatible D2 patch